Bernstein gave SpaceX an "outperform" rating and a target price of $239, but its core valuation isn't just about rockets; it's about whether AI computing power can ultimately be deployed in space. The firm's model assumes that by 2031, SpaceX will complete approximately 3,600 launches annually, deploying nearly 170,000 satellites and generating about 20GW of orbital computing power. The logic is that as terrestrial data centers become increasingly constrained by power, land, and cooling limitations, if Starship achieves rapid two-stage reuse and significantly reduces launch costs, orbit could become a new location for computing power. However, this doesn't eliminate resource constraints; it merely shifts the bottleneck to chip supply, satellite cooling, radiation resistance, communication, and regulation. The scale envisioned by Bernstein alone would require approximately 2.8 million wafers annually, equivalent to about five dedicated wafer fabs. Therefore, terrestrial AI data centers remain the main revenue driver for this decade; orbital computing power is more of a long-term option.
